
Master Program: Full-Time MBA
Learning purpose
The SDA Bocconi MBA is an intensive full-time program in general management, ranked among the top international MBAs, which combines rigorous academic knowledge with the relevance of managerial experience and business-oriented approach, innovation with creativity and the richness of Italian heritage. In addition to 5 functional-based concentrations, such as Strategy, Corporate Finance, Investments, Innovation and Marketing, the Program offers participants the possibility to further personalize their development by choosing the sector-based Track in Luxury Business Management (LBM) in partnership with Bulgari, one of the global players on the luxury market.
Particular emphasis is given to In-company Projects (both Individual Internships and Group Projects).

First phase - Towards Managerial Excellence
·Company Information: elaboration of the most reliable and useful company information
·Company Architecture: design and development of an economically efficient and socially viable company structure
·Company Operations: management of company operations (production, marketing and innovation)
·Company Finance: assessment and financing of valid investment projects, defining, at the same time, an efficient system of protection from financial risks
·Company Competitiveness: successful company positioning in the markets in the light of economic prospects and government regulations and policies

Entry Requirements
A very rigorous selection process, conducted by dedicated professionals and consultants.
Selection process is based on an overall analysis of various factors. Skills, talents and formal pre-requisites: enthusiasm, ability to listen, concentration and involvement, responsability, motivation to grow as a manager and a person. You must also score well on the formal admissions requirements.
·Degree certificate, transcript
·Professional experience, detailed CV
·Proficiency in English: if English is not your mother tongue, you must take the TOEFL, IELTS or PTE Academic tests
·GMAT
·Two letters of reference
·Interview
